Milwaukee Brewers at St. Louis Cardinals Betting Preview/Prop Picks

13 August 2022

Time: 7:15 pm ET
Dunkel Ratings: Milwaukee 13.821; St. Louis 17.862
Dunkel Line & Total: St. Louis by 4; 12
Vegas Line & Total: Milwaukee (-133); 7
Dunkel Pick: St. Louis (+112); Over

Two teams from the NL Central face off again tonight. The Milwaukee Brewers (60-51) are down 0-1 in their current series against the St. Louis Cardinals.

Ranking second in the division, the Brewers are hoping that they can bounce back tonight. In order to do this, they’re going to send out one of their best pitchers. The question is, will it be enough for the Brewers to win?

The St. Louis Cardinals rank first in the NL Central with a record of 62-50. As the leader of the division, the Cardinals have a target on their back. They’ve won three of their last five games, with notable wins over the New York Yankees.

If they can get another win over the Brewers here, they’re one step closer to pulling off a sweep. Let’s look at each team and make our pick.

Milwaukee Brewers: Brewers sending out Corbin Burnes

Pitching is one of the most important factors in who will win a game. With Corbin Burnes on the mound, the Brewers are sending out one of the best in the league.

Burnes has a record of 8-5 this season with an impressive 2.45 ERA. However, this isn’t the only impressive statistic Burnes has. In 136 innings, he’s thrown 175 strikeouts and allowed just 16 home runs.

Burnes being on the mound gives the Brewers a significant advantage. Their batting, however, is slightly lackluster. As a team, Milwaukee has a .240 batting average, ranking 18th in Major League Baseball.

They have 510 runs this season, ranking 13th overall, and have a .417 slugging percentage. The Cardinals, on the other hand, excel in all of those categories.

St. Louis Cardinals: Wainwright will take on Brewers batters

Today is a battle of the pitchers, with Adam Wainwright taking the mound for the Cardinals. Wainwright has an ERA of 3.42 with a record of 8-8 this season.

Through 134.1 innings, Wainwright has allowed 129 hits and 13 home runs with 108 strikeouts. Although his strikeout total isn’t nearly the same amount as Burnes, he’s a capable pitcher.

The good news for the Cardinals is they can rely on their batters as well. This season, the Cardinals have a batting average of .254, ranking sixth overall.

They also rank sixth in on-base percentage (.325) and eighth in slugging percentage (.417). This team has a strong batting group, led by Paul Goldschmidt, who has a batting average of .331.

Milwaukee Brewers at St.Louis Cardinals Betting Pick

Last night’s game ended in a 3-1 loss for the Milwaukee Brewers. It seemed as if they couldn’t get their bats going against the Cardinals.

As always, this can be accredited to great pitching, which the Cardinals will have again tonight. Although Burnes poses a threat for St. Louis, the Cardinals have a strong enough lineup to battle through. 

Wainwright, the pitcher for the Cardinals, should do well against the Brewers lineup. Last night was an indication of how inconsistent their batting group can be.

Because of this, we’re going to take the St. Louis Cardinals at home +112. It also helps that the Cardinals have a 36-20 record at home this season.

Prop Picks

St. Louis (+110) OVER 3.5 Runs

St. Louis is averaging is averaging 4.71 runs per 9 innings on offense, which ranks No. 6 in the league. That average increases to 4.80 runs per 9 innings at home. Scores have gone OVER in four of the Cardinals’ last five games overall.

With Dunkel predicting a St. Louis victory by the score of 8-4, take the Cardinals (+110) to finish OVER their Vegas team total of 3.5 runs against the Brewers.

Corbin Burnes (-145) UNDER 7.5 Strikeouts

St. Louis is averaging 7.72 strikeouts per 9 innings on offense, which ranks No. 5 in the league. That average decreases to 6.75 strikeouts per 9 innings at home.

With Dunkel predicting an St. Louis home victory while going OVER their Vegas run total, take Burnes (-145) to finish UNDER 7.5 strikeouts against the Cardinals.

Christian Yelich (-130) OVER 0.5 Runs Scored

Yelich has scored 71 runs in 106 games played, which ranks No. 1 on the Brewers. The left fielder has scored 36 runs in 216 at-bats with an OBP .353 on the road.

With Dunkel predicting the final score going OVER the Vegas run total, take Yelich (-130) to finish OVER 0.5 runs scored versus St. Louis.
